TABER Industries: Falling Sand Abrasion Tester

The Falling Sand Abrasion Tester (Model 820) is a rugged apparatus based on a design described in ASTM D 968 and other internationally recognized test standards. Abrasion results from abrasive particles falling through a guide tube and impinging the test specimen until the substrate becomes visible.

Laboratory-prepared iron oxide coatings on sands

Prior to iron oxide coating, the substrate silica sand was wet-sieved over the #200 sieve (75 μm) to remove all fines, and then digested in H 2 O 2 (3% solution) to remove surface traces of organic matter. Iron oxide coatings onto sand were accomplished by co-adsorption between the iron oxide and quartz.

TEST REPORT OF SILICA SAND-FOUNDRY GRADE Sr No …

Sr No Parametrs Unit Test Limits 1 Silica as SiO2 % 98.7 to 99.2 2 Iron as Fe2O3 % 0.05 to 0.07 3 Aluminia as AL2O3 % 0.25 to 0.35 4 Fraction retained on 52 mesh % 0.2-0.3 5 Fraction retained on 120 mesh % 99.5 -99.8 6 Fraction retained on 200 mesh % 0.05-0.10 7 AFS % 65-70 TEST REPORT OF SILICA SAND-FOUNDRY GRADE

Silica Sand vs. Regular Sand: Spot the Differences

Ordinary sand contains a variety of minerals and impurities like feldspar, mica, clay minerals, iron oxides, and limestone fragments. These impurities impact the color, hardness, shape, acid solubility, and specific gravity of ordinary sand. ... Chemical analysis can also distinguish silica sand from ordinary sand.
